Chandigarh, Feb. 24 -- The Haryana assembly witnessed noisy scenes on Monday as the principal Opposition, the Congress, staged a walkout, protesting the rejection of its adjournment motion concerning the functioning of the Haryana Public Service Commission (HPSC).

Immediately after the Question Hour, Congress members upped the ante against speaker Harvinder Kalyan, demanding to know the fate of their adjournment motion. The principal Opposition sought a discussion on what it repeatedly described as the "unrest among job aspirants" against the HPSC.
